Fox Lake Woman Charged with Beating 11-Year-Old for Years; Stepfather Accused of Telling Boy He Deserved It

A Fox Lake couple faces felony charges after an 11-year-old boy was found with multiple injuries and abuse over several years, police said.

  • On March 9, 2026, Fox Lake authorities charged Priscilla P. Marshall, 34, and Cody Marion, 35, with multiple felony counts and reported both being in Lake County Jail on Monday.
  • About 9:30 a.m. Friday, officers responded after a local business employee found the boy in his underwear with blood and bruises near Nippersink Boulevard and Grand Avenue, Fox Lake.
  • Evidence and court filings detail methods including abuse since 2023 when Marshall smacked the boy, with beatings using extension cords, metal spatulas, spoons, forced writing, and dish soap poured in his mouth and ears.
  • The boy was immediately taken to Northwestern Medicine McHenry Hospital and all five children were brought to the Lake County Child Advocacy Center in Gurnee for exams and placed with an extended family member, with detention and court hearings for Marion and Marshall scheduled this week.
  • Detectives said they soon discovered a pattern of violence the 11-year-old boy allegedly endured over several years, while the Lake County Sheriff's office and Illinois Department of Children and Family Services previously investigated but did not file charges as the boy did not disclose abuse then.
